How they compare
Viet Nam currently reports 123,634 t against 112,964 t in Denmark, a difference of 10,670 t.
That makes Viet Nam's figure about 1.1 times Denmark's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Denmark ahead.
Denmark ranks 15th and Viet Nam ranks 13th of 200 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Denmark averaged higher in 1 and Viet Nam in 2.

About this data
The Fertilizers by Product dataset contains information on the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ers products. The fertilizer statistics data are for a set of 23 product categories.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
